We've been discussing cleaning up the existing TOMBSTONE tablet state (TBD link), but we might need to resurrect something like that, for PITR, as currently, a DROP TABLE will delete tablet data, which is undesirable, if we want to be able to restore to this data, in cluster.

It might make sense though, to still deprecate TOMBSTONE in it's current form, and introduce a net new state, to keep things clean.
